Ok time for a bit more detail. As you can see it's a 63 plate. 1 previous owner and it has 20k miles on it. I can honestly say there isn't a mark on the bodywork or the interior. There are 3 engines available on the RCZ, 2 petrol and a diesel. The petrol ones are 1.6 turbos kicking out 156bhp and 197bhp. The Diesel is a 2 litre HDi pushing out 163bhp. I drove all 3 of them and straight away decided against the 156bhp one. It reminded me of my old ST170, lots of engine noise but lacking in guts. The 197bhp was a lot better and felt pretty swift off the mark but did lack the mid range punch. The diesel was fairly quick off the mark and the mid range was fantastic. Turbo kicks in below 3k revs and with 251lb/ft of torque it felt like the 20VT 3rd gear In the end I plumped for the oil burner. I decided against the 197 petrol as that model has 'up rated' suspension which made the ride really harsh and crashy. I didn't like the drive in it at all. It's the GT spec so gets electric heated seats, full leather interior (seats, dash, doorcards etc), 19" alloys, front and rear parking sensors, auto lights and washers, hill start assist, cruise control, folding mirrors, blah blah blah... It hasn't got the wheels I want (the ones in the picture Bob posted above) but I've ordered some. I'll put winter tyres on the current ones and run the black ones in the summer. I've only done 100 miles in it and I love it already. We even managed to fit 2 teenagers in the rear seats! Good shout on the wheels, I too like those on the earlier car. I also can't believe I am going to say this but good call on the Diesel too.
I have always been a petrol head and felt diesel was for trucks, vans and those that needed the economy. But having now played with some of the modern "performance" diesels I have seen the light. The zero effort torque is often alarming and although I do enjoy the high rev power surge and noise of a petrol the low down low fuss torque of Diesel is addictive.

The technology of diesels is so good these days that petrol cars find it hard to compete. As said above, the low down shove makes you feel like you could stop the earth rotating. As for the revs, our Giulietta JTDM-2 likes to rev and doesn't seem to tail off suddenly like others I've driven. Much more akin to a petrol. The real world performance feels more like a big petrol, yet the mpg is far more friendly on the pocket.
